Maryam Nawaz, Chief Minister of Punjab, has inaugurated the “Aghosh” program to Financial Support to Mothers, which is the first of its kind in Pakistan to provide cash assistance amounting to Rupees 23,000 to destitute women with children below the age of two and expectant mothers.

According to a statement by the Punjab government, in the first phase, during which mothers of newborns and pregnant women will be provided with financial assistance under the ‘Aghosh’ program in 13 districts, the program will initially run in Dera Ghazi Khan, Taunsa, Rajanpur, Layyah, Muzaffargarh, and Kot Addu.

The program will also be implemented in Bahawalpur, Rahim Yar Khan, Bahawalnagar, Bhakkar, Mianwali, Khushab, and Lodhran.

Under the program, pregnant women will be given a cash amount of Rupees 2,000 during their first enrollment in any health center or at any Maryam Health Clinic.

Financial Support to Mothers for Pregnant Women

🏥 Health Center Visits: Rs 1,500 per visit (up to Rs 6,000 total)
👶 Childbirth Support: Rs 4,000 for delivery at a healthcare facility

Post-Birth Support for Newborns

📋 First Medical Check-up (within 15 days): Rs 2,000
🏛 Birth Certificate Registration: Rs 5,000

Immunization Benefits

💊 Total Immunization Support: Rs 4,000
🏥 Per Vaccination Stage: Rs 2,000

Dedicated Helpline for Guidance

A toll-free number has been launched to assist and inform women about the program.

Who is eligible for the ‘Aghosh’ Program?

Pregnant women and mothers in Punjab who visit healthcare facilities for medical check-ups, childbirth, and immunization of their newborns.

How much financial assistance is provided?

A total of Rs 23,000, covering Rs 6,000 for health visits, Rs 4,000 for childbirth, Rs 2,000 for the first check-up, Rs 5,000 for birth registration, and Rs 4,000 for immunization.

How can I register for the program?

Women can visit government healthcare centers to avail benefits. Additionally, a toll-free helpline has been introduced for guidance.
